CCH Group is seeking a Care Coordinator in the Darwen area to help organise and deliver high-quality home care. The role includes managing referrals, creating rotas for care workers and coordinating with social workers and GPs to support service users.
Salary is £15,218 plus on-call payments, with Monday to Friday hours from 9am to 1:30pm and a rotating on-call schedule. Driving licence is required and training and career development opportunities are available.
